Output 51cc4ec666750b0d6824fa9998b01f9505e17978bf56061d74ac6a99da7846c2:1

value
70000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3627295428a2d24bdc259942db9e369f3ce0e5ea OP_EQUALVERIFY OP_CHECKSIG
address
15wLQLvHEGm5mZ8mdAo5zdFmmB9WoQTreM
transaction
51cc4ec666750b0d6824fa9998b01f9505e17978bf56061d74ac6a99da7846c2
confirmations
372771
spent
true